We are beginning to do more writing in class and are allowing the children to write at their developmental level. Some children are writing sentences, others need highlighter to trace and still a few need to dictate their sentences. Please allow your children to do as much as they can independently, knowing that everything does not have to be perfect spelling, but do remind children to print as neatly as possible and to pring using the guide-lines provided. It is important for the children to know that they can challenge themselves. Many depend on a lot of adult help and are hesitant to try for fear of making a mistake. We learn through our mistakes and it is important to allow children to be independent.
